Output 58d21f1423045f34682dcf788f6ca7d364695e2f7603a6e5b1df931a2d11bedb:1

value
622020
script pubkey
OP_HASH160 OP_PUSHBYTES_20 662c3894a9c751f694e72cd96d76dac024b69ce5 OP_EQUAL
address
3B1Fpe7WK6i74Gbpu3eY82TP8hX6G9Sp9u
transaction
58d21f1423045f34682dcf788f6ca7d364695e2f7603a6e5b1df931a2d11bedb
spent
true